Details
[DEFOE, Daniel (1661?-1731)]. Fair Payment No Spunge: or, Some Considerations on the Unreasonableness of refusing to receive back Money lent on Publick Securities. London: J. Brotherton and W. Meddows, and J. Roberts, 1717. 8° (186 x 106mm). (Recurring marginal tear causing occasional loss of letters.) Modern calf-backed boards. FIRST AND ONLY EDITION. Goldsmiths' 5365; Hanson 2303; Kress 3016; Moore 363. With 7 other tracts including:
SWANNE, John. A Proposal to man the Navy Royal of Great Britain, and raise a Nursery for Sea-men. London: John Morphew, 1709. 4°. Modern boards. FIRST AND ONLY EDITION. 6 HOLDINGS IN ESTC. Kress S.2459 -- POSTLETHWAYT, Malachy. Considerations on the making of Bar Iron with Pitt, or Sea Coal Fire. London: J. Roberts, 1747. 8°. Stitched. FIRST AND ONLY EDITION. Goldsmiths' 8281; Hanson 6054; Kress 4868 -- The State of the Trade and Manufactory of Iron in Great-Britain considered. [London?]: printed in the year 1750. 8°. Stitched. An abridgment of The Interest of Great Britain, in supplying herself with Iron. Goldsmiths' 8504; Hanson 6423; Sabin 90635 -- The Deed of Settlement of the Union Society, for insuring of goods and merchandizes from loss by fire; dated August 22, 1759. Drop-head title. 18p. (Repairs to first leaf.) Modern boards. NO COPY OF THIS ISSUE IN ESTC. -- BENEZET, Anthony. A Caution and Warning to Great Britain ... of the Calamitous State of the Enslaved Negroes in the British Dominions. Philadelphia: D. Hall and W. Sellers, 1767. Small 8°. (Browned.) Marbled wrappers (rebacked). Stamp of Historical Society of Pennsylvania at end. Second edition -- [YOUNG, Arthur.] The Question of Wool truly stated. London: W. Nicoll, 1788. 8°. Stitched. FIRST AND ONLY EDITION, PRESENTATION COPY, half-title verso inscribed 'From the author'. Goldsmiths' 13599; Kress B.1512.
